fbpx

INSIGHTS FOR DIGITAL TRANSFORMATION

Why Backing Up Your Website is Critical for Security?

Website backups are an essential part of any robust security strategy. They provide a safety net in case of cyberattacks, data breaches, or technical failures, ensuring you can restore your site to its previous state without significant downtime or data loss. Regular backups help protect your content, customer data, and online presence, giving you peace of mind that you’re prepared for the unexpected.

Website Backup Checklist

A comprehensive website backup checklist ensures that you’re not missing any crucial steps when protecting your website. It helps you stay organized and ensures that backups are done properly, safeguarding your website’s data. Having a well-defined checklist also minimizes the risk of losing valuable content, settings, and configurations.

Key Elements to Include in Your Website Backup

When backing up your website, ensure you include both your files (like HTML, CSS, images, and videos) and the database (such as MySQL). It’s essential to capture the full structure of the website, including user data and settings. Don’t forget any custom configurations or third-party integrations. Make sure you store backup files in an organized way for easy retrieval.

Tools and Plugins for Easy Website Backup

There are many backup plugins and tools available that simplify the backup process. Popular options include UpdraftPlus, BackWPup, and Duplicator for WordPress, or Akeeba Backup for Joomla. These tools automate backups and allow for scheduled or on-demand backups with just a few clicks. Most tools also offer cloud integration for added convenience and security.

Steps for Manual Backup of Your Website

To manually back up your website, first connect to your website via FTP or cPanel, and download all the files from your server. Then, access your database (usually through phpMyAdmin) and export it as an SQL file. After downloading both the website files and database, store them in a safe location, such as an external drive or a cloud storage service. Make sure to keep regular copies for redundancy.

How Often Should You Back Up Your Website?

Backup frequency depends on how often you update your website. If you regularly publish content or make changes, it’s wise to back up your site daily or weekly. For less frequently updated websites, a monthly backup may suffice. Always back up immediately after major updates, changes, or installations to prevent data loss if something goes wrong.

Website Backup Importance

Website backups are crucial for ensuring the safety and continuity of your online presence. They serve as a safety net in case of unexpected events such as data loss, cyberattacks, or server failures. Having reliable backups in place helps you recover quickly, minimizing disruptions and preserving your website’s functionality.

Why Website Backups Are Essential for Business Continuity?

Website backups are essential for business continuity because they allow your website to recover quickly after unexpected events like server crashes or data loss. Regular backups ensure that you can restore your site to its previous working state, minimizing downtime. This is particularly important for businesses that rely on their website for revenue, customer interactions, or brand reputation. Without backups, the risk of losing critical business data is much higher.

The Risks of Not Having a Backup Strategy

Not having a backup strategy exposes your website to significant risks, including data loss, security breaches, and prolonged downtime. If your website is compromised or experiences a technical failure without a backup, you may lose valuable content, customer data, and even search engine rankings. Furthermore, recovering from a disaster without a backup could take days or weeks, potentially damaging your reputation and causing financial losses.

How Backups Protect Against Cyber Threats?

Backups serve as an essential line of defense against cyber threats such as hacking, ransomware, or malware attacks. In the event of a cyberattack, having up-to-date backups allows you to restore your website to its pre-attack state. This minimizes the damage and reduces the need to pay ransom or suffer the consequences of a data breach. Regular backups also ensure that malicious code doesn’t propagate to your backup files, keeping your recovery process clean and secure.

Cost of Website Downtime vs. Backup Investment

The cost of website downtime can be significant, especially for businesses that rely on their online presence for sales or customer interaction. Research shows that even a few hours of downtime can result in lost revenue, decreased customer trust, and damage to brand reputation. Investing in a solid backup strategy is a small cost compared to the potential financial loss caused by prolonged downtime. Regular backups provide peace of mind and a low-cost way to protect your digital assets.

Website Security Backup Plan

A website security backup plan is vital for protecting your site from cyber threats, data breaches, and potential attacks. It ensures that, in the event of a security compromise, you can quickly restore your website to its original state. A well-designed security backup plan not only safeguards your data but also strengthens your overall website defense strategy.

Importance of Having a Security-Focused Backup Strategy

Having a security-focused backup strategy is essential because it ensures that your website’s backup files are safe from cyber threats like hacking, malware, and ransomware. Regularly updating backups and securing them in separate locations ensures that, in the event of an attack, you can quickly restore your website without paying ransom or suffering data loss. Security-focused backups also provide protection against human error, such as accidental deletion or corruption of files, ensuring that your website can be fully restored.

How to Create a Secure Backup System?

To create a secure backup system, start by automating regular backups to ensure consistency and reliability. Use trusted tools and services that offer strong encryption and data protection features. Store backups in multiple locations, such as on both a physical server and a cloud storage service, to ensure redundancy. Additionally, keep backup copies offline to prevent them from being compromised in case of an online attack, and ensure that backup systems are regularly tested for accuracy.

Protecting Backup Files from Unauthorized Access

Protecting backup files from unauthorized access is crucial to maintaining the integrity of your website’s security. Use secure access controls, such as password protection or multi-factor authentication (MFA), to restrict access to backup files. Store backups in encrypted locations, and ensure that only authorized personnel can manage or restore backup data. Regularly audit backup access logs to monitor for any suspicious activity and immediately revoke access for any unauthorized users.

Using Encryption for Website Backups

Encryption is a critical component of a secure website backup plan. Encrypting backup files ensures that even if they are accessed or stolen, the data remains unreadable to unauthorized parties. Use strong encryption methods such as AES (Advanced Encryption Standard) for both backup files and any sensitive data contained within them. Store the encryption keys separately and securely, and periodically review your encryption methods to ensure they meet current security standards.

Backup Website Regularly

Regular website backups are essential to ensure that your site’s data and content are always protected from potential loss. Frequent backups help you minimize downtime and restore your site quickly in case of technical issues, data corruption, or cyberattacks. By establishing a routine backup schedule, you ensure that your website stays up-to-date and can recover from any disruptions with minimal effort.

How Often Should You Back Up Your Website?

The frequency of website backups depends on how often your website content changes. For dynamic sites with frequent updates (such as blogs, e-commerce stores, or news sites), daily or weekly backups are recommended. For less frequently updated sites, monthly backups may suffice. It’s also critical to back up your website immediately after any significant changes, such as software updates, theme or plugin installations, or content additions, to ensure you have the latest version saved.

Factors to Consider for Backup Frequency

When deciding how often to back up your website, consider factors such as the type of website, the volume of content updates, and the level of interaction with users. Websites with frequent customer transactions or content changes require more frequent backups to avoid losing critical data. If your website relies on dynamic content or user-generated data (like comments, purchases, or form submissions), it’s essential to back up regularly to preserve this information. Additionally, assess the potential risk of data loss, and balance backup frequency with server resources to avoid unnecessary server load.

Benefits of Frequent Backups

Frequent backups provide multiple benefits, including minimizing the risk of data loss, reducing downtime, and ensuring quick recovery from unexpected events such as security breaches or server failures. Regular backups also help you maintain website consistency by ensuring you always have the latest versions of files and databases available. By backing up more often, you can restore your website to a recent, functioning state even after a significant issue, reducing the negative impact on user experience and business operations.

Setting Up Automatic Backup Schedules

Setting up automatic backup schedules ensures your website is regularly backed up without manual intervention. Many plugins and hosting providers offer features to schedule daily, weekly, or monthly backups during off-peak hours to minimize server load. Automation reduces the risk of missed backups and ensures you always have the latest copy in case of an emergency. For more on why responsive web design is important for SEO, visit Why is Responsive Web Design Important for SEO?.

Backup Strategy for Websites

A solid backup strategy is crucial for maintaining the integrity and availability of your website. It ensures that you can recover your website quickly in case of data loss, cyberattacks, or technical failures. Your strategy should involve regular backups, secure storage solutions, and efficient recovery processes to minimize downtime and preserve your website’s functionality.

Types of Website Backups (Full, Incremental, and Differential)

There are several types of backups to consider, each with its pros and cons. Full backups capture everything, providing a complete snapshot of your website but requiring more storage space and time. Incremental backups save only the changes since the last backup, making them faster and more storage-efficient. Differential backups save changes since the last full backup, offering a middle ground between full and incremental backups.

Choosing the Right Backup Frequency for Your Website

The right backup frequency depends on how frequently your website changes. Websites with frequent content updates or user interactions may require daily or weekly backups. For less active sites, monthly backups might be sufficient. However, you should always back up immediately after major updates or changes to ensure that you have the latest version saved.

Where to Store Your Website Backups (Cloud vs. Local Storage)?

The storage location for your backups is an essential part of your strategy. Cloud storage offers off-site protection, easy access, and redundancy in case of hardware failure, while local storage allows for faster access and more control but may be vulnerable to physical damage. A hybrid solution, combining both cloud and local storage, is often the most secure and reliable option.

Automating Your Website Backup Process

Automating the backup process ensures that backups happen consistently without requiring manual effort. Many website platforms and hosting providers offer tools to automate backups at scheduled intervals, reducing the chances of forgetting to back up. Automation also allows for more frequent backups, ensuring that your site is always protected with minimal intervention.

Backup Website After Updates

Backing up your website after every update is a critical practice to ensure that any changes made to your website are preserved. Whether it’s a software update, plugin installation, or design modification, having a fresh backup allows you to restore your site if something goes wrong. This reduces the risk of losing valuable data or functionality after updates, keeping your website safe and operational.

Why It’s Critical to Backup After Every Update

It’s crucial to back up your website after every update because updates can sometimes introduce compatibility issues, bugs, or even security vulnerabilities. A fresh backup ensures that if something goes wrong during or after the update, you can quickly revert to a stable version of your website. This is especially important for large websites or those that rely on specific configurations that may be affected by new updates.

Backing Up After Software or Plugin Updates

Whenever you update the software, themes, or plugins on your website, it’s important to back up your site immediately afterward. Updates can change files, databases, and configurations, and if an update causes an issue, you’ll want to have a recent backup to restore from. This step is particularly essential for WordPress sites or those using third-party plugins, where updates may conflict with other parts of the website.

Ensuring Compatibility Between Backups and Updates

After updating your website, it’s important to ensure that your backups are compatible with the changes. Sometimes, new updates or features may alter the structure of your website or database, which can cause older backups to be incompatible. To prevent this, always test your website after updates and ensure that the most recent backup works correctly with the updated version of your website.

Automating Backups Post-Update

Automating backups after updates ensures that you always have the latest version of your website saved. Many plugins and hosting providers offer options to trigger automatic backups whenever an update is made. This reduces the risk of forgetting to back up after critical updates and ensures your site is protected without manual intervention. For tips on improving your website’s visibility on Google, check out How to Make Your Website More Visible on Google.

Website Backup Best Practices

Implementing website backup best practices ensures that your backups are reliable, secure, and easy to restore when needed. Following industry-standard techniques can improve the effectiveness of your backup strategy and reduce the risk of data loss. Best practices include regular backups, secure storage, testing backup integrity, and maintaining organized backup files.

Ensuring Backup Integrity

Ensuring backup integrity is essential to guarantee that your backup files are complete, uncorrupted, and functional. Regularly verify that your backups are intact and haven’t been compromised by issues like file corruption or incomplete backups. Use checksums or hash values to validate the integrity of your backup files, and always perform test restorations to confirm that backups can be restored properly.

Using Redundant Backup Locations

To protect your website against unforeseen disasters, store your backups in multiple, redundant locations. This practice helps ensure that even if one backup location fails (such as a server crash or hardware malfunction), you’ll have an alternative location to restore from. A combination of cloud storage (like Google Drive or Amazon S3) and local storage (such as external hard drives) provides an added layer of security and disaster recovery.

Periodically Testing Your Backup Files

It’s crucial to periodically test your backup files to ensure they can be restored effectively in case of a disaster. Testing backups verifies that they are not corrupted and that the restoration process works as expected. Schedule regular test restorations to check for any issues, such as missing files or compatibility problems. This ensures that when you need to recover from a backup, the process will be smooth and hassle-free.

Keeping Backup Files Organized

Keeping your backup files organized is key to quickly accessing the correct backup when needed. Use a clear and consistent naming convention that includes the backup date and version for easy identification. Organize backups into separate folders for each type of backup (e.g., full backups, incremental backups), and ensure that each backup is stored in its own directory. This organization not only speeds up the recovery process but also helps to maintain a clean and efficient backup system.For more check out this article How Web Accessibility Impacts Development and Why It’s Essential.

Backup Website on Server

Backing up your website on the server is a vital part of a robust backup strategy. Server-based backups ensure that your website’s data is safely stored and can be quickly restored in case of server failures, hacking attempts, or data loss. It’s crucial to choose the right server backup solutions and understand the nuances of backup storage to maximize security and minimize downtime.

Server-Based Backup Solutions

Server-based backup solutions let you backup your website directly from the server. These can include automated backups from your hosting provider or custom solutions like cPanel or Plesk for manual backups. They offer fast recovery and ensure that all website data, including databases and files, are backed up. 

How to Back Up Your Website on a Web Hosting Server?

To back up your website on a web hosting server, you can use various tools provided by your hosting provider, such as cPanel or custom backup features. Through cPanel, for example, you can create full or partial backups of your website, including all website files, emails, and databases. Alternatively, you can back up your website manually by connecting via FTP, downloading all files, and exporting the database through tools like phpMyAdmin. Regular server-side backups are essential for ensuring that you have a recent copy of your site stored on your host’s servers.

Backup Plugins for Server-Level Backups

For websites hosted on platforms like WordPress, backup plugins offer an easy way to manage server-level backups. Popular plugins like UpdraftPlus, BackupBuddy, or Jetpack can be installed directly from your website’s admin dashboard. These plugins provide automated backups of your website’s files and database, with the ability to store backups on cloud services, external servers, or email. Backup plugins simplify the process and allow you to schedule regular backups without manual intervention, ensuring that your website is always protected.

Considerations for Server Backup Storage

For server-based backups, prioritize reliability and redundancy. Avoid storing backups on the same server as your website to prevent data loss during failures. Use remote or cloud-based storage for added security and ensure backups are regularly maintained. Keep multiple copies in different locations to safeguard against hardware failure or cyberattacks. For more details, visit our web development services.

Backup Website Against Data Loss

Backing up your website against data loss is essential for maintaining its integrity and ensuring it can be quickly restored in case of any unforeseen events. Data loss can occur for various reasons, from human errors to cyberattacks, and having a solid backup strategy is your best defense. By implementing a comprehensive backup plan, you can safeguard your website’s content, database, and configurations from permanent loss.

Common Causes of Data Loss for Websites

Data loss on websites can happen due to a variety of factors. Human error is one of the most common causes, such as accidental file deletion or overwriting important data. Server failure or hardware malfunctions can lead to data corruption or loss, especially if proper backups aren’t in place. Cyberattacks, like hacking or ransomware, can cause extensive data loss if attackers are able to breach the site and delete or encrypt files. Finally, software bugs or plugin conflicts can corrupt databases and cause a website to malfunction or lose data.

How Backups Help Prevent Data Loss?

Backups are the most effective way to prevent data loss by ensuring that copies of your website’s files and databases are stored in a safe location. Regular backups allow you to capture all changes made to your website, including content updates, design changes, and database transactions. In case of a data loss event, having a recent backup allows you to restore the affected files or databases to their previous state, minimizing downtime and preventing the permanent loss of important information. Backups act as a safety net that ensures your website can quickly recover from most data loss scenarios.

Recovering Data After a Loss Incident

Recovering data after a loss incident involves restoring the affected website components (such as files, databases, or configurations) from your most recent backup. The first step in recovery is identifying the extent of the data loss and determining which files or databases need to be restored. Once the lost data is identified, you can use your backup system (whether automated or manual) to restore the missing elements. It’s also important to check the restored data for integrity and functionality to ensure everything is working correctly. Fast recovery times are essential to minimizing the impact on your website’s operations and user experience.

Best Practices for Ensuring Quick Recovery from Data Loss

To ensure quick recovery from data loss, maintain regular backups in secure locations like cloud storage and external drives. Use automated systems for consistency and organize backups with clear naming conventions. Regularly test backups to verify they can be restored, and train your team on the recovery process. For more on why website maintenance is essential for long-term success, read Why Website Maintenance Matters for Long-Term Success.

Backup Website from Hackers

Backing up your website is a critical strategy to protect it from cyberattacks and hacking attempts. Regular backups provide a fail-safe against hackers who may breach your website’s security, allowing you to restore your site to a secure state. In the event of an attack, having reliable backups ensures that you can recover quickly without losing valuable data or suffering prolonged downtime.

Regularly Backing Up Website Files and Databases

Regular backups of website files (such as HTML, CSS, images) and databases (e.g., MySQL) are essential for ensuring that you can quickly recover your website if it’s compromised. By automating the backup process, you ensure that the most recent version of your site is always available. These backups should be stored in secure, off-site locations, preferably using cloud storage or an external server to protect them from any attacks on your main server.

Storing Backups in Multiple, Secure Locations

Storing backups in multiple, secure locations helps to mitigate the risk of a single point of failure. In case hackers gain access to your server and delete or modify backup files, having additional copies stored in external locations such as cloud storage or offline backups ensures that you can recover your website from a secure, unaltered version. Redundant storage across different platforms or physical locations adds an extra layer of security to your recovery plan.

Encrypting Backup Files for Added Security

Encrypting your website backups ensures that even if hackers manage to access them, the data remains unreadable without the proper decryption key. Use strong encryption methods like AES (Advanced Encryption Standard) to safeguard your backup files. This ensures that sensitive data, including user information and proprietary content, is protected from unauthorized access. Additionally, encrypting backups adds another layer of protection if backups are stored off-site or in the cloud.

Implementing Regular Security Audits and Updates

Regular security audits help identify potential vulnerabilities on your website that could be exploited by hackers. Implementing regular audits, along with keeping all software, plugins, and themes updated, significantly reduces the chances of an attack. Backup files should be included in these audits to ensure that they are secure and up-to-date. By staying proactive with security, you reduce the risk of a successful hacking attempt and ensure that your backups remain safe and effective in case of a breach.

Conclusion

Regularly backing up your website is a vital security measure that ensures your data and content are protected from cyber threats, technical failures, and human error. By maintaining up-to-date backups, storing them securely, and implementing a recovery plan, you can minimize downtime and quickly restore your website if disaster strikes. A solid backup strategy not only safeguards your site but also provides peace of mind, knowing that you’re prepared for any unforeseen challenges.

about author

Picture of Khushboo

Khushboo

Kinfotech Digital solutions

Welcome to Kinfotech Digital Solutions! With a legacy since 2016, we’re a Ministry of Corporate Affairs registered digital marketing agency in India. Serving a global clientele, we specialize in website development, SEO, online ads, social media management, and online reputation services. Let’s connect on WhatsApp, phone, or email to ignite your digital success. Your goals, our passion.

Recent Posts

Categories